What Is the Automatic Stay in Bankruptcy—and How Does It Protect You?

When facing overwhelming debt, one of the most powerful protections bankruptcy offers is the automatic stay. This legal safeguard immediately halts most collection efforts the moment you file for bankruptcy. What Is the Automatic Stay?


The automatic stay is a court order that goes into effect as soon as you file for bankruptcy. It stops creditors from pursuing collection actions against you. This pause gives you breathing room while your bankruptcy case moves forward.


Protections Provided by the Automatic Stay


The automatic stay can:


  • Stop wage garnishments – Protecting your paycheck from being seized.
  • Prevent foreclosure proceedings – Temporarily halting the sale of your home.
  • Pause repossession – Giving you time to address car loan defaults.
  • Cease collection calls and lawsuits – Ending creditor harassment.
  • Delay utility shut-offs – Providing temporary relief if bills are unpaid.


These protections help you stabilize your finances and create space to work toward a solution.


Limitations of the Automatic Stay


While powerful, the automatic stay is not unlimited. For example:


  • It does not eliminate child support or alimony obligations.
  • Some tax proceedings may still move forward.
  • If you have filed for bankruptcy multiple times in a short period, the stay may be shortened or denied.


Why the Automatic Stay Matters


The automatic stay is often the first major relief debtors feel in bankruptcy. It ensures you can focus on your case without constant pressure from creditors. Understanding its scope and limits is key to making informed financial decisions.
